I know how you feel when you are trying to count and come out wrong. We have to recount several times when we count the piglets. When we give them shots we take the blue coat and mark them. We try to blow on it enough to get it dry so it doesn't mark everyone else. This is the only thing we have been able to come up with that helps us. Don't know what you could use to mark them with. The blue coat only lasts about a day and then it is gone but that is with pigs, I am sure with some other animal it would stay there until the end of time. We have tried putting them in a different pen until we have every one done, but the sows really don't like this and is somewhat mad about us messing with them anyway but it might work for the ferrets.
